Effects Of Metabolic Surgery On Serum Gastrointestinal Hormones And Fibroblast Growth Factors Levels In Type 2 Diabetes Mellitus Patients

Background: Type 2 diabetes mellitus(T2DM)is a kind of chronic disease,the traditional therapy is based on internal medicine management,but it is difficult to achieve the treatment goals and to avoid the side effects of drugs.To date,metabolic surgery,the only possible intervention for curing type 2 diabetes,is being gradually carried out in linical,more and more patients have got satisfactory weight loss and glycemic control.But it is fact that there are still part of patients with ineffective treatment or relapse after surgery,which is considered closely related to the unknown mechanism of metabolic surgery.The mechanism of metabolic surgery for T2DM is complex,gastrointestinal hormones such as glucagon-like peptide 1(GLP-1),peptide tyrosine tyrosine(PYY)and fibroblast growth factor 19(FGF19),fibroblast growth factor 21(FGF21)have received much attention.Objective: To quantify the changes of serum GLP-1,PYY,FGF19 and FGF21 levels in T2DM patients with obesity 3 month after laparoscopic bariatric surgery,and to investigate the possible mechanism of metabolic surgery preliminarily.Method: The ligible patients received laparoscopic metabolic surgery were divided into 2 groups according to the diagnosis,the patients in the research group were clearly diagnosed with T2DM,and the control group included simple obese patients with normal glucose metabolism.Clinical data were collected before and 3 months after operation,including medication situation,height(H),body weight(W),waist circumference(WC),fasting plasma glucose(FPG),fasting C peptide(FCP),glycosylated hemoglobin(HbA1c),total cholesterol(TC),triglyceride(TG),low density lipoprotein cholesterol(LDL-C),high density lipoprotein cholesterol(HDL-C),body mass index(BMI),homeostasis model assessment-insulin resistance index(HOMA-IR).Fasting blood serum was collected before operation and 3 months after operation to detect the concentration of GLP-1,PYY,FGF19,FGF21.Statistic method was used to compare the two groups of data before and 3 months after operation,to observe the efficacy of metabolic surgery,analysis the influences of metabolic surgery on serum GLP-1,PYY,FGF19,FGF21,and to investigate the correlation between GLP-1,PYY,FGF19,FGF21 level and associated clinical indexes of glucose and lipid metabolism.Result: 1.The level of W,WC,BMI,FPG,HbA1 c,FCP,HOMA-IR,TG decreased in the research group 3 months after operation(P<0.05);The level of W,WC,BMI,FCP,HOMA-IR decreased,while HDL-C increased in the control group after 3 months than that before operation(P<0.05).2.The efficacy of metabolic surgery on T2DM:The treatment was effective in 14cases(93.3%),and ineffective in 1 cases(7%)3 months after operation of research group,with no worsening case.The effective patients included 6 cases of remission(40%)and 8 cases of improvement(53.3%).Only 1 patients was still treated with oral hypoglycemic agents,and the other 13 patients(86.67%)were no need to use any hypoglycemic agent and insulin.3.The levels of PYY and FGF21 of the research group increased 3 months after operation,and the FGF19 was lower than that before operation(P<0.05),the level of GLP-1 showed a rising trend(P>0.05);The level of GLP-1 in the control group was higher,The level of FGF19 was lower than that before operation(P<0.05),the levels of PYY and FGF21 showed rising trends(P>0.05).4.In the study group,The level of PYY and W,WC,BMI,FPG were negatively correlated(r=-0.501,P=0.005;r=-0.549,P=0.002;r=-0.406,P=0.026;r=-0.456,P=0.011),the level of FGF19 and HbA1 c were positively correlated(r=0.451,P=0.012),the level of FGF21 and W,WC,BMI,FPG,HOMA-IR were negativelycorrelated(r=-0.514,P=0.004;r=-0.578,P=0.001;r=-0.448,P=0.013;r=-0.370,P=0.044;r=-0.386,P=0.035).In the control group,the level of GLP-1 and WC,FPG were negatively correlated(r=-0.735,P=0.038;r=-0.714,P=0.047),the level of FGF19 and TG were positively correlated(r=0.805,P=0.016),the level of FGF19 and HDL-C was negatively correlated(r=-0.857,P=0.016).Conclusion: 1.Laparoscopic metabolic surgery could effectively reduce body weight,improve insulin resistance and lipid metabolism in obese patients,and improve glucose metabolism in patients with T2DM.2.The serum levels of PYY and FGF21 increased,the level of FGF19 decreased after 3 months of metabolic surgery.3.PYY,FGF19 and FGF21 might be involved in the hypoglycemic mechanism of metabolic surgery in obese patients with T2DM.
